Articles of Incorporation

Articles of Incorporation are official statements of creation of an organization filed with the appropriate state agency. This protects the founding director, board members and staff from legal liabilities incurred by the organization. Thus, the corporation is the holder of debts and liabilities, not the individuals and officers who work for the organization. Each state determines the specific requirements of how to incorporate. You can obtain the information you need to proceed. from your state Attorney General’s office or your state Secretary’s office.
